Crafting Consistent Characters: Prompt Tips
Creating reliable, consistent characters in Sora 2 videos isn't just about following steps—it's about giving the AI the right guidance. Here are some practical tips to get the best results:
- Be Specific About Character Traits
Clearly describe your character's age, gender, hairstyle, clothing, and personality. For example, instead of saying "a girl," try "a cheerful teenage girl with curly red hair, wearing a yellow hoodie, playful and energetic." The more precise you are, the better Sora 2 can maintain consistency across scenes.
- Combine Text with Reference Images
Text alone can only go so far. Upload reference images whenever possible—these act like a visual cheat sheet for the AI. Pairing a clear prompt with an image ensures your character's features remain consistent, especially for recurring characters in longer videos or series.
- Set the Scene
Characters exist in context, so include scene details like location, mood, and lighting. For example: "In a cozy coffee shop, warm sunlight streaming through the window." This helps the AI generate characters that look natural and behave realistically, keeping both appearance and expressions coherent across different environments.
- Iterate and Refine
Don’t expect perfection on the first try. Tweak your prompt, adjust adjectives, or swap reference images to refine character consistency. Many creators share their experiences and prompt strategies on forums like Sora 2 consistent characters reddit, which can be a valuable source of inspiration. Iteration is key—small changes can make a big difference.

How to Use Sora 2 AI Video Generator in CapCut
Creating videos with Sora 2 in CapCut is straightforward. Follow this workflow:
Step 1 – Launch CapCut AI Video Generator
Open CapCut desktop video editor and start a new project. Navigate to Media → AI Media → AI Video, then choose Text to Video, Image to Video, or multiframes, depending on your source material.
Step 2 – Generate Your Video
Enter your textual prompt and upload reference images. Select the Sora 2 model, then set video Duration and Aspect Ratio. Click Generate. Sora 2 will produce a video sequence with characters consistent across scenes.
Step 3 – Export and Share
After previewing your video, click the Export button in the top-right corner. Adjust resolution, format, and quality settings, then save and share your content directly on social media or other platforms.
Tips for Optimizing Output
- Shorter prompts with structured sentences work better than long paragraphs.
- Use consistent reference images for recurring characters.
- Experiment with style modifiers like "cinematic," "cartoon," or "anime" to match your creative vision.

- Can I generate multiple characters in one Sora 2 video?
Yes, you can. Provide individual prompts and reference images for each character. Sora 2 will maintain consistency for all characters, as long as you clearly distinguish their traits and upload separate references.

- How long does it take to generate a Sora 2 video?
Video generation time depends on length, resolution, and complexity of prompts. Shorter clips (10–15 seconds) usually take a few minutes, while longer sequences may take longer.
